题解:计算用户的平均次日留存率 题目分析 所谓次日留存,指的是同一用户(在本题中则为同一设备,即device_id)在当天和第二天都进行刷题。注意,在这题我们不关心同一用户(设备)在这天答了什么题、答题结果如何,只关心他是否答题,因此对于这题来说存在重复的数据(如下图红框所示),需要使用 DISTINCT 去重。 而次日留存率可以这样表示: 次日留存率=去重的数据表中符合次日留存的条目数目去重的数据表中所有条目数目次日留存率=\frac{去重的数据表中符合次日留存的条目数目}{去重的数据表中所有条目数目}次日留存率=去重的数据表中所有条目数目去重的数据表中符合次日留存的条目数目 具体而言...